"Inconclusive Opinions - The appropriateness of the inconclusive opinion" has been recorded, uploaded, and available free of charge! It is the third in a series of Firearm Training Shorts inspired by some of my grandson's favorite Pixar shows, Pixar Shorts.

In this Training Short we will be taking a deeper dive into the inconclusive opinion. Such opinions have been the source of some contention in evidentiary hearings, and it is becoming increasingly important to communicate to the court why the inconclusive opinion is both reasonable and essential to prevent miscarriages of justice. We will do this in the context of a discussion of many of the common contentions of critics while shedding some reality on those very points. We will then close with an overview of how the inconclusive opinion should be viewed and handled.
